Archbishop Hanna High School is a private, all male high school in Sonoma, California. It was founded within the Roman Catholic Diocese of Santa Rosa.[2]

Background

Archbishop Hanna High School is part of the Hanna Boys Center, a residential treatment center for troubled motivated youth.[3]
